T-Rex lovers with little arms and large desires gathered in Washington state this week to compete for the grand title at Emerald Downs.
The T-Rex World Championship races, held in Auburn, summoned over 200 dinosaur lovers to finish the 100-yard sprint in full costume.

Based on Emerald Downs, a crowd of practically 6,000 had been in attendance for the day’s festivities.
Separate races had been held for dinosaurs of all ages, in keeping with Emerald Downs’ Fb submit saying “we now have races for ‘Child Dinos,’ ‘Dinosaur Dinosaurs’ (age 50 and older), Girl Dinos, and Dino Males.”

The day’s massive winners included Cheyn Tam-Switzer within the males’s race, Paislie Thompson within the ladies’s race, and somebody listed solely as “Bob” gained within the 50 plus class.

For the children, “Royce” was the champion of the age 11 and underneath race, and Josias Colin took the prize within the 12-16 class.
